Just an FYI . . . I've had these rotors/pads on my Firehawk for 2 years this summer under the following conditions:

High-speed heavy braking eg. 190 mph
Repeated heavy braking at speed 100 mph
Heavy braking cornering at speed

These brakes show very little fade after repeated heavy use and do NOT warp . . . ever.

That's why I ordered another set for my Red WS6
